    Summer In the Park quilt?

    If I use 2 jelly roles like they do in the tutorial, 1 white, 1 print. Does anyone know how big of a quilt one can make? I want to make a throw quilt for my DH that he can tuck under his feet but yet come up to his chin. He likes to sunggle under his blanket in the recliner in the winters and he is 6ft tall. Do you think the 2 jelly rolls would be enough for this?

            Re: Summer In the Park quilt?

            I'm making a quilt right now with that pattern. I got 13 sets out of my two jelly rolls (1 print/1 solid). And you get 6 blocks out of each set. I'm making a queen size quilt and just had to order 2 more jelly rolls, as I will need 7 sets out of the new fabric. Anyway, so to answer your question, you can get 78 blocks....I guess it depends on how big the ruler is that you cut with. Hope this helps, I'm pretty new to quilting.
